This tag covers discussions about batch-skript, the German term for batch scripting on Windows. Content includes troubleshooting nested IF statements, variable arithmetic with Set /A, and delayed expansion using Setlocal enabledelayedexpansion. Common issues involve conditional logic not executing as expected, especially when comparing or calculating time values. Users seek help with syntax errors and logic flaws in their batch files. The tag is relevant for Windows administrators and power users automating tasks via cmd.exe scripts.
